Siva Velusamy 50129e4ae2 gltrace: Send vertex attribute data after glDraw() call.
This patch enables tracing of vertex attribute data that
is specified using glVertexAttribPointer().

At the time the glVertexAttribPointer() call is made, we
only receive a pointer in client space, without any indication
of the size (# of attributes). This size is known only at
the time of the glDraw() call.

This patch generates a new message glVertexAttribPointerData()
when a draw call is issued that contains the vertex attribute
data.

A glDrawArrays() call directly gives the size of data to copy.
A glDrawElements() call gives the indices to copy. In such a
case, all data between the min & max indices drawn are copied
and sent to the host. To support glDrawElements() with an
element array buffer, this patch also adds state that maintains
a copy of all element array buffers.

Siva Velusamy 0469dd6d55 glestrace: Framework for GLES tracing library
This patch provides a framework for tracing GLES 1.0 and 2.0
functions. It is missing a lot of features, but here are the
things it accomplishes:

- Stop building the glesv2dbg library, and build the
    glestrace library instead.
- Replace the hooks for glesv2dbg with the ones for glestrace.
- Add the basics for the trace library. Currently, this
    traces all GL functions, but not all required data is
    sent for all the functions.  As a result, it will not
    be possible to reconstruct the entire GL state on the
    host side.

The files gltrace.pb.* and gltrace_api.* are both generated
using the tools/genapi.py script.
